WebSymptomatic duodenal Crohn disease is rare. Patients with duodenal lesions present with symptoms of dyspepsia or epigastric pain, anorexia, and obstructive symptoms (e.g., early satiety, nausea, vomiting, and weight loss). Duodenal disease can include inflammatory lesions, strictures, and fistulas, and long-standing disease increases the risk ... When you follow... cindy\u0027s drive-in granby maWebAug 3, 2024 · pylori testing is recommended for anyone with a peptic (stomach or duodenal) ulcer or chronic stomach pain or nausea. Anyone diagnosed with H. pylori should be treated. H. pylori treatment helps to heal the ulcer, lowers the risk that the ulcer will return, and lowers the risk of bleeding from the ulcer.
